Amplifier circuit and liquid-crystal display unit using the same

Abstract

An amplifier circuit comprising an input stage and an output stage which are cascade-connected between a signal input terminal to which an input signal is input and a signal output terminal to which a capacitive load is connected and which includes at least an input amplification stage and an output amplification stage, and a resistor circuit including at least a resistor inserted between the output terminal of the output amplification stage and the signal output terminal.
